Hi! I have the same issue, it’s like every bleed I have will end in thrush, it’s so annoying! But ongoing and recurring thrush can have complications. Go back to your gp and see what they say, they might refer you or get more tests done.

Also (and you’ve probably heard this a million times) avoid scented soap and don’t put any in the vagina, don’t wear tight clothes (I’ve completely stopped wearing jeans, which seems to help), wear 100% cotton underwear (don’t wear polyester, it’s not breathable), and get any regular partners treated for thrush also (though not an std it can sometimes be carried between sexual partners). I’ve also found tampons/pads give my thrush, so maybe thrush period cup/reusable pads/free bleeding if you can.
